dit.php - Star Decimal Internet Time converter
SYNOPSIS
dit.php
[-f
local
|unix
|dit
] [-t
local
|unix
|dit
] [-z
timezone] [time]`
DESCRIPTION
Read time as the format specified by -f
, and output it as the format specified by -t
.
time can be set multiple times
If the first time is -, arguments will be read from the standard input.
OPTIONS
-f
,--from
local|unix|stardit- Specify the input format
-t
,--to
local|unix|stardit- Specify the desired output format
-z
,--timezone
timezone- Set the timezone (e.g. Europe/Paris, Asia/Hong_Kong), defaults to
UTC
EXAMPLES
- dit.php 12022:196:6.36
- 2022/07/16 03:15:50 UTC
- dit.php -z America/Mexico_City 12022:196:6.36
- 2022/07/15 22:15:50 America/Mexico_City
EXIT VALUES
- 0
- No problem
- 1
- Problem
